Japan R.I.P. Leiji Matsumoto!

Wow, yet another tragic loss.
Leiji Matsumoto was a true master of the craft.
Both a pioneer and a complete visionary in every sense of the terms.
From his unique and now iconic visual art-style, to his particular brand of storytelling and subject matter, Mr. Matsumoto has definitely made a tremendous impact and significantly influenced so many fellow artists all over the world.

Hell, even us Punks loved his $#it...



Personally speaking: Space Battleship Yamato, Galaxy Express 999, & Space Pirate Captain Harlock are still among my most favorite works within the entire realm of anime and manga.

Leiji Matsumoto's imagination and creative body of work will unquestionably continue to entertain and inspire many generations still to come and that I believe may prove to be his greatest legacy.

R.I.P. to a real legend... and thank you for sharing your talents with all of us!
